What is the Greatest Common Divisor of 48 and 12?

Answer

GCF of 48 and 12 is 12

(Twelve)

Finding GCF for 48 and 12 using all factors (divisors) listing

The first method to find GCF for numbers 48 and 12 is to list all factors for both numbers and pick the highest common one:

All factors of 48: 1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 8, 12, 16, 24, 48

All factors of 12: 1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 12

So the Greatest Common Factor for 48 and 12 is 12

Finding GCF for 48 and 12 by Prime Factorization

The second method to find GCF for numbers 48 and 12 is to list all Prime Factors for both numbers and multiply the common ones:

All Prime Factors of 48: 2, 2, 2, 2, 3

All Prime Factors of 12: 2, 2, 3

As we can see there are Prime Factors common to both numbers: 2, 2, 3

Now we need to multiply them to find GCF: 2 × 2 × 3 = 12

Greatest Common Factor (GCF) also known as the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) or Highest Common Factor (HCF) - it is the largest positive integer that divides each of the integers with zero remainder.
